Salvation on Sand Mountain: Snake-Handling and Redemption in Southern Appalachia by Dennis Covington

4.0

This book definitely surprised me. Covington captures a culture I am not familiar with and presents it in a way that is engaging, hilarious, and heartbreaking. Sometimes simultaneously. A master of nonfiction, Covington pulls the reader into the world of snake-handling but by the end, I wasn't thinking this group were weirdos or extremists; they were complex, multi-faceted individuals acting as part of something true for themselves.

Weird and inspiring, this book definitely left it's mark.
